Limerick Student wins Gold for Ireland in British Transplant Games

Limerick Student wins Gold for Ireland in British Transplant Games

Tara Madigan winning gold for Ireland in the 5km race at British Transplant games | PICTURE: Castletroy College

LIMERICK student Tara Madigan has won gold in the U18 five kilometre run for Ireland in the British Transplant Games. 

Tara is a student at Castletroy College and underwent a liver transplant in 2012. She is part of a 34 member squad that travelled to the games in Coventry where there will be over 1000 transplant recipients taking part. 

The apple doesn't fall far from the tree for Tara as she is the great-granddaughter of the late Limerick hurling legend Mick Mackey. 

Tara will also compete in the 200m race and the long jump at the Transplant Games.
